Kinson, situated in Bournemouth, Dorset, is a charming suburb known for its rich history, community spirit, and beautiful natural surroundings. With a mix of residential options and easy access to urban amenities, Kinson provides a great balance between suburban tranquility and city convenience. This article explores the best residential areas in Kinson, detailing their characteristics, housing options, and average prices.

    Kinson Village



    Kinson Village

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Kinson Village is the historical heart of the area, boasting a strong sense of community with local shops and traditional pubs. Its picturesque streets are lined with charming homes, making it a peaceful retreat for families and retirees alike.



    Characteristics of the Kinson Village

    * Culture: Rich history with local festivals and community events

    * Transportation: Well-connected by public transport with easy access to Bournemouth

    * Services: Local grocery shops, cafes, pubs, and schools

    * Environment: Friendly and welcoming


    Housing Options in the Kinson Village

    Victorian terraced houses, Bungalows, Modern family homes


    Average Home Prices in the Kinson Village

    * Buying: £270,000 – £400,000

    * Renting: £1,200 – £1,600/month

    Kinson Common



    Kinson Common

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    Kinson Common is known for its lovely greenery and open spaces, making it perfect for nature lovers. The area provides a variety of recreational activities and is great for families who enjoy outdoor pursuits.



    Characteristics of the Kinson Common

    * Culture: Focus on nature conservation and wildlife activities

    * Transportation: Access via local bus routes and cycling paths

    * Services: Parks, walking trails, and local cafes

    * Environment: Serene and natural


    Housing Options in the Kinson Common

    Detached homes, Semi-detached houses, Cottages


    Average Home Prices in the Kinson Common

    * Buying: £280,000 – £410,000

    * Renting: £1,100 – £1,500/month

    East Kinson



    East Kinson

    (Image for illustration purposes only.)


    East Kinson is an area characterized by its friendly neighborhoods and proximity to nature reserves. It is suitable for families and individuals who appreciate an active lifestyle with plenty of outdoor activities.



    Characteristics of the East Kinson

    * Culture: Active lifestyle with community sports events

    * Transportation: Close to main roads and bus routes

    * Services: Access to schools, parks, and local shops

    * Environment: Active and community-oriented


    Housing Options in the East Kinson

    Modern homes, Family residences, Apartments


    Average Home Prices in the East Kinson

    * Buying: £290,000 – £430,000

    * Renting: £1,150 – £1,600/month
